Configuring SVI Autostate Exclude
Note The SVI Autostate Exclude feature is enabled by default and is synchronized with the STP state.
The SVI Autostate Exclude feature shuts down (or brings up) the Layer 3 interfaces of a switch when
the following port configuration changes occur:
• When the last port on a VLAN goes down, the Layer 3 interface on that VLAN is shut down
(SVI- autostated).
• When the first port on the VLAN is brought back up, the Layer 3 interface on the VLAN that was
previously shut down is brought up.
SVI Autostate Exclude enables you to exclude the access ports and trunks in defining the status of the
SVI (up or down) even if it belongs to the same VLAN. If the excluded access port and trunk is in up
state and other ports are in down state in the VLAN, the SVI state is changed to down.
To make the SVI state up, at least one port in the VLAN should be up and not excluded. This action helps
to exclude the monitoring port status when you are determining the status of the SVI.
To apply SVI Autostate Exclude, perform this task:
Command Purpose
Step 1
Switch# configure terminal
Enters global configuration mode.
Step 2
Switch(config)# interface interface-id
Enters interface configuration mode.
Step 3
Switch(config-if)# switchport autostate exclude
Excludes the access ports and trunks in defining the
status of an SVI (up or down).
Step 4
Switch(config)# end
Exits configuration mode.
